Transaction 428598600fb30717a750132f101f6ec4ee23079f09cbdf5a9e4eac85f782c550

2 Input
2 Outputs
  • 428598600fb30717a750132f101f6ec4ee23079f09cbdf5a9e4eac85f782c550:0
  • value  73994
    address  1EXbUmYC5PRzYQ6nAEUALAUcx4JBRZvGK1
  • 428598600fb30717a750132f101f6ec4ee23079f09cbdf5a9e4eac85f782c550:1
  • value  1386900
    address  1PTShhH5prqRZWTvPSyQ1dg6U7pg4pAdqG